Swedish researchers explore use of carbon fiber as active electrode in structural battery for electric vehicles

Green Car Congress

Woven carbon fiber can act as an electrode for lithium ion batteries. Researchers in Sweden are exploring the use of carbon fiber as an active electrode in a multifunctional structural Li-ion battery in an electric car; i.e., electrical storage is incorporated into the body of the car.

Graphene 3D Lab showing prototype 3D printed battery; potential for structural batteries

Green Car Congress

Graphene 3D envisions printing batteries on demand and in remote locations, using the technology to 3D print supercapacitors that can be recharged much faster than the conventional battery, or printing batteries that are incorporated in the body of car. Earlier post.).
